Prince Harry labelled 'total halfwit' by Piers Morgan over job 'resignation' comments


Piers Morgan, 56, has launched another “attack” at Prince Harry after Harry’s comments about leaving your job to boost your mental health. Harry has been slammed on social media and labelled a “hypocrite” after advising people to leave their jobs in favour of bolstering their mental health in an interview with start up company BetterUp.

Piers took to Twitter to comment on Harry’s “halfwit” comments in response to an article written on the subject.

In view of his 7.9 million followers, the ex Good Morning Britain presenter penned: “He really is a total halfwit.”

Many took to the comments to say what they really thought of the Royal’s latest actions.

Pflaxman said: “I don’t think he realises that normal people have to go to work in jobs they hate because they have bills to pay.”

READ MORE: Louise Minchin admitted ‘turning point’ in relationship with husband

Harry explained that thanks to his work for the company, he has come to learn “that a lot of the job resignations you mention aren’t all bad”.

He continued: “In fact, it is a sign that with self-awareness comes the need for change. Many people around the world have been stuck in jobs that didn’t bring them joy, and now they’re putting their mental health and happiness first. This is something to be celebrated.”

The Duke of Sussex famously left his “job” two years ago to live in California after departing from the Royal Family due to a “lack of support and lack of understanding”.
